First congratulations to all the local teams on some very good seasons. I'm rooting for Bedford to not only represent the confrence but the community. Monroe played from behind all evening and the offense had a tough time moving the football. Pioneers OL was big opening gaps for their one dimensional offense and really wearing down a Monroe defense that spent a lot of time on the field. Bedfrod stop #2 Drake Johnson (RB) a possible U of M player next season and the win should be yours. The kids from Monroe should hold their heads high they were much improved this season and look as if it will be a good season next year.
